Real-world range: 454 km WLTP (20th of 28 in WLTP range)

The i5 M60 xDrive Touring offers 454 km of WLTP range. The segment reference is the Audi A6 Sportback e-tron quattro 315 kW (730 km).

Charging: 205 kW DC (24th of 27 in DC charge power)

The i5 M60 xDrive Touring accepts up to 205 kW DC fast charging. The segment reference is the Audi S e-tron GT (320 kW).

Among the 29 grand tourers electric 2023–2027, the i5 M60 xDrive Touring ranks 20th of 28 in WLTP range (454 km, behind the Audi A6 Sportback e-tron quattro 315 kW), 24th of 27 in DC charge power (205 kW, behind the Audi S e-tron GT), 13th of 29 in 0–100 km/h (3.9 s, behind the Tesla Model S Plaid).
